用VSCode快捷键导入Python模块
在使用Python编程时,经常需要导入各种模块以实现不同的功能。而在使用VSCode编写Python代码时,我们可以通过一些快捷键来方便地导入模块,提高编码效率。下面就来介绍一些常用的快捷键以及示例代码。
快捷键列表
Ctrl + Space
:自动补全代码,包括导入模块。Alt + Enter
:在导入模块时,VSCode会自动提示导入该模块。Alt + Shift + Enter
:导入整个模块,而非仅导入部分功能。
示例代码
使用Ctrl + Space
自动补全代码
import math
radius = 5
area = math.pi * radius ** 2
print(area)
当输入math.
后按下Ctrl + Space
,VSCode会自动提示可用的函数和常量,如pi
,方便选择并使用。
使用Alt + Enter
导入模块
from datetime import datetime
now = datetime.now()
print(now)
在使用datetime
模块时,只需输入from datetime import datetime
后,按下Alt + Enter
即可自动导入整个datetime
模块。
使用Alt + Shift + Enter
导入整个模块
import random
num = random.randint(1, 10)
print("Random number:", num)
当需要导入整个模块时,如random
模块,只需输入import random
后,按下Alt + Shift + Enter
即可导入整个模块。
关系图
erDiagram
CUSTOMER ||--o{ ORDER : places
ORDER ||--|{ LINE-ITEM : contains
CUSTOMER }|..| CUSTOMER_ADDRESS : "billing address"
CUSTOMER_ADDRESS }|..| CUSTOMER : "uses"
上面的关系图展示了客户、订单和订单项之间的关系,以及客户和客户地址之间的关系。
旅行图
journey
title My Journey
section Getting Started
Go to the store: 5 minutes
Buy some snacks: 10 minutes
section Exploring
Go to the park: 15 minutes
Enjoy nature: 30 minutes
section Conclusion
Head back home: 10 minutes
上面的旅行图展示了一次旅行的过程,包括准备、探索和结束阶段,使整个过程更加清晰明了。
通过使用上述快捷键和示例代码,我们可以更加高效地导入Python模块,提升编码体验。希望以上内容能帮助您更好地利用VSCode进行Python编程。